WebThe nurse will maintain and assess for adequate humidity of inspired air every 2 hours. The nurse will keep stoma free from any debris or mucous buildup as needed. The nurse will deep suction the patient as needed. The nurse will educate the patient how to properly cough and deep breathe throughout the hospitalization. WebSome of the AACN practice recommendations: Elevate patient’s head of bed between 30 and 45 degrees: Lying supine increases reflux and potential for aspiration. Barring any contraindications, patients who are at high risk for aspiration, such as those with a feeding tube or who are ventilated, should have the head of the bed elevated to ...
